Is Multi‑Week Smartwatch Battery Life Worth It for Gamers and Streamers?
Does multi‑week battery on watches like the Amazfit Active Max truly help gamers? We test notifications, health tracking, and distraction management.
Stop losing focus mid-raid: does a multi‑week battery smartwatch actually help gamers and streamers?
Gamers and streamers hate two things: unexpected interruptions and mid-session charging. You want alerts that matter, sensor data that helps recovery, and a device that stays out of the way while you frag or moderate chat. In 2026 the wearables market split into two camps: power‑hungry, app‑rich smartwatches (think top-tier Apple/Samsung/Google devices) and long‑life hybrids like the Amazfit Active Max that promise multi‑week battery with an AMOLED display. Which side wins for gaming lifestyles? The quick answer: it depends on whether you prioritize uninterrupted uptime and low friction or deep app and streaming integrations.
Quick verdict
Yes — multi‑week battery life is worth it for many gamers and streamers, but not unequivocally. For marathon sessions, LAN events, and creators who need a distraction-minimizing second screen, the extra days between charges are a real quality‑of‑life upgrade. If you need advanced app integrations, on‑device payments, or rich third‑party streaming tools, a mainstream smartwatch still has the edge.
Why battery life matters to gamers and streamers in 2026
Late 2025 and early 2026 shaped wearable expectations: battery tech improvements (more efficient displays, specialized low‑power chips) made multi‑week smartwatches more common, while streaming ecosystems leaned on second‑screen notifications and micro‑controls. For competitive players and streamers, those trends matter for three reasons:
- Uninterrupted sessions: Esports practice, 12+ hour grind sessions, and weekend LANs require a wearable that won't die mid‑match or during a live stream.
- Distraction management: Notifications, haptics, and quick glances replace phone pings — but only if the device filters well and stays on.
- Health recovery: Accurate sleep and stress data across consecutive days matters more than spot checks when you're training for tournaments or streaming nightly.
A close look: Amazfit Active Max vs mainstream smartwatches
We evaluate using the features gamers care about: battery, notifications, distraction control, health sensors, and streaming integrations.
Battery & uptime
The Amazfit Active Max sells its primary benefit: multi‑week battery on a bright AMOLED display at a mainstream price. For gamers that means:
- Fewer charge cycles and less chance of a dead watch during events or flights to tournaments.
- Lower friction for wearable use: you don't have to plan a nightly charge or juggle cables between controllers and desks.
Mainstream smartwatches typically offer 1–3 days of real‑world runtime when used with constant notifications and GPS. That’s fine for everyday users, but in a 48–72 hour streaming marathon it becomes a liability unless you have a charging habit that fits your playstyle.
Notifications and distraction management
This is where nuance matters. A smartwatch is only useful if it reduces distraction rather than amplifying it. The Active Max provides reliable haptics and solid notification display, but its notification ecosystem is intentionally lightweight compared to big‑platform watches.
- Pros of Active Max: Consistent delivery with minimal background processing—notifications arrive with a clear title and short content, perfect for a quick glance while gaming.
- Pros of mainstream watches: Rich, actionable notifications (respond from the watch, voice replies, app‑specific widgets). That can be great for creators who need to moderate chat or accept quick coordination messages without alt‑tabbing.
For distraction management, less can be more. The Active Max's simpler model inherently encourages fewer interruptions. You pair that with careful notification filters and it becomes a focused assistant rather than a second phone.
Health & recovery tracking
By 2026, wearables improved sensor fidelity — better heart‑rate variability (HRV), sleep staging, and on‑wrist recovery scores. The Active Max includes robust health tracking aimed at long‑term monitoring rather than constant high‑resolution sampling.
- Why it matters: Gamers benefit from consistent HRV and sleep trends over weeks, not raw one‑minute metrics. Multi‑week battery ensures you capture consecutive nights and training cycles without gaps.
- Mainstream advantage: Higher sampling rates and richer physiological signals for real‑time biofeedback during intense sessions (useful for pro teams and biofeedback training).
App ecosystem & streaming tools
This is the decisive comparison point for many creators. Mainstream smartwatches integrate with established ecosystems: shortcuts that trigger OBS scenes, voice assistants that post to chat, and applets for fine‑grained moderation.
Amazfit and similar long‑life devices focus on companion apps with limited third‑party hooks. That gap can be bridged with middle‑ware (Stream Deck, IFTTT, Tasker) but it adds complexity.
Real‑world test: a 72‑hour streaming marathon
I ran a real scenario to evaluate utility: a 72‑hour weekend stream (PC, chat mod team, intermittent sleep) wearing the Active Max and, for comparison, testing a mainstream device the following week.
- Battery: Active Max never dropped below 40% after 72 hours of continuous wear and notifications; mainstream watch required a midday top‑up on day two when using voice replies and constant widgets.
- Distraction: The Active Max reduced impulse phone checks; the simpler notification UI meant I only addressed priority alerts. On the mainstream watch I replied to non‑urgent messages more often, which increased context switching.
- Moderation: Mainstream watch with quick reply features allowed faster chat responses. However, a Stream Deck macro paired with the Active Max (using a phone bridge) matched that responsiveness while preserving battery life.
- Health tracking: Continuous sleep trends were uninterrupted on Active Max, providing clearer insights into recovery over the weekend.
Practical takeaway: for uninterrupted uptime and fewer distractions, multi‑week battery wearables win. For on‑device interactivity and app depth, mainstream watches still lead.
Actionable setup: Configure a smartwatch for competitive play and streaming
Whether you buy an Amazfit Active Max or a mainstream watch, set it up to protect focus and add value:
- Use notification filters: Block social apps and allow only DMs from teammates, payment alerts, or moderation pings. Most companion apps support per‑app notification toggles.
- Enable game profiles: Create a “Gaming” profile that triggers Do Not Disturb (DND) but whitelists priority contacts and emergency alerts.
- Leverage haptic tiers: Put critical alerts on strong haptics and others on gentle taps. Haptics are faster to perceive than glancing at text mid‑fight.
- Map quick actions: If your watch supports custom buttons or NFC tags, map one button to toggle streaming scenes via IFTTT/Shortcuts or to silence notifications quickly.
- Offload moderation tasks: Use companion phone apps or Stream Deck integrations for deeper chat management instead of replying from the watch.
- Schedule charging windows: For multi‑day events, plug in during natural breaks (map to bathroom breaks or map rotations) rather than during peak play.
Battery‑saving strategies that don't kill core features
You want long battery without losing the watch's usefulness. Do this:
- Lower screen brightness and use a shorter screen timeout—AMOLED looks great at lower brightness.
- Disable continuous SpO2 unless you need it; schedule nightly readings instead.
- Turn off always‑on display during tournaments; enable it for casual sessions.
- Use scheduled DND to block off stream time and sleep for uninterrupted rest and battery relief.
- Update firmware regularly—manufacturers pushed big battery optimizations across late 2025 updates; consider lifecycle impacts and battery recycling when you upgrade hardware.
When to choose the Amazfit Active Max
Pick the Active Max if you value:
- Multi‑day uptime: You travel to events, attend LANs, or stream long shifts and don’t want to charge daily.
- Minimal distractions: You want clean notification handling that reduces phone checks and helps concentration.
- Affordable hardware: You want AMOLED and solid sensors without the premium app ecosystem price tag.
- Data continuity: You need consistent sleep and HRV trends across training cycles.
When a mainstream smartwatch is the better pick
Choose a mainstream watch if you need:
- Deep streaming integrations: On‑device widgets or voice replies that trigger chat actions or OBS scene changes.
- Advanced on‑device apps: Third‑party tools for chat moderation, on‑watch payments, or platform‑specific features.
- Extensive developer ecosystem: Custom watch faces, plugins, or watch apps tailored to a pro team's workflow.
Advanced strategies for streamers: integrating a long‑battery watch into your workflow
If you pick a device like the Active Max, here are high-ROI workflows to integrate it into your streaming setup:
- Use the watch as a ‘silence and monitor’ tool: Set it to only vibrate for mod pings or VIP chat mentions, letting you ignore lower priority messages until a break.
- Bridge with automation: Use IFTTT or a small phone app to convert watch taps into HTTP requests for OBS websocket triggers—this gives you push controls without eating into the watch’s app limits.
- Physical backup control: Pair the watch with a physical Stream Deck mini. Use the watch for alerts and the deck for actions; they complement each other without redundancy.
- Post‑stream recovery routines: Use the watch’s sleep and HRV trends to schedule cooldown and hydration reminders—data that will improve long‑term performance and reduce burnout. Consider short guided resets like microdrama meditations for quick mental breaks.

Conclusion — TL;DR
Multi‑week battery smartwatches like the Amazfit Active Max are worth it for most gamers and many streamers because they remove charging friction, improve continuity of health data, and reduce needless phone checks. If your priority is on‑device interactivity, replies from the watch, or deep third‑party streaming tools, then a mainstream smartwatch still makes sense. But in 2026 the gap is narrowing: better batteries, efficient chips, and smarter software mean long‑life wearables are a practical, professional choice for gaming lifestyles.
